calls

英['kɔ:lz]美['kɔlz]

v. 呼叫(call的三单)

n. 电话(call的复数);呼吁;调用

calls 英语释义

英语释义

    1. to speak in a loud distinct voice so as to be heard at a distance shout
    call for help

    2. to make a request or demand
    call for an investigation

    3. to utter a characteristic note or cry

    4. to get or try to get into communication by telephone
    just called to say hello —often used with up

    5. to make a demand in card games (as for a particular card or for a show of hands)

    6. to give the calls for a square dance

    7. to make a brief visit
    called to pay his respects called on a friend

    8. to utter in a loud distinct voice —often used with out
    call out a number

    9. to announce or read loudly or authoritatively
    call the roll call off a row of figures

    10. to announce the play-by-play of (a sports event, such as a football game)

    11. to command or request to come or be present
    was called to testify

    12. to cause to come bring
    calls to mind an old saying

    13. to summon to a particular activity, employment, or office
    was called to active duty was called to the bar of justice

    14. to invite or command to meet convoke
    call a meeting

    15. to rouse from sleep or summon to get up

    16. to give the order for bring into action
    call a strike against the company call a pitchout

    17. to manage by giving the signals or orders
    that catcher calls a good game

    18. to make a demand in bridge for (a card or suit)

    19. to require (a player) to show the hand in poker by making an equal bet

    20. to challenge to make good on a statement

    21. to charge with or censure for an offense
    deserves to be called on that

    22. to attract (game) by imitating the characteristic cry

    23. to halt (something, such as a baseball game) because of unsuitable conditions

    24. to rule on the status of (a pitched ball, a player's action, etc.)
    call balls and strikes call a base runner safe

    25. to give the calls for (a square dance) —often used with off

    26. to demand payment of especially by formal notice
    call a loan

    27. to demand presentation of (something, such as a bond or option) for redemption
    The bonds could be called 10 years after issue.

    28. to get or try to get in communication with by telephone
    call the doctor to make an appointment

    29. to generate signals for (a telephone number) in order to reach the party to whom the number is assigned
    call 911

    30. to make a signal to in order to transmit a message
    call the flagship

    31. to speak of or address by a specified name give a name to
    call her Kitty

    32. to regard or characterize as of a certain kind consider
    can hardly be called generous

    33. to estimate or consider for purposes of an estimate or for convenience
    call it an even dollar

    34. to describe correctly in advance of or without knowledge of the event predict
    He called the upward trend of the stock market in February.

    35. to name or specify in advance
    call the toss of a coin
